When I try to run my Simulink model in external mode so I can monitor the dataflow, the real-time workshop gives the following error:
Could not execute target data map file 'pld_c6000_rtw\pld_targ_data_map' or it does not exist.
Stop the target, delete the pld executable, rebuild the code, and try again. Note that execution of external mode requires the build directory to be present.
I have checked the folder and it does not contain this file, and does not seem to be created when I build the project. I am using the Embedded Target for TI C6000 and a C6713 DSK. The model executes fine when compiled to CCS and run. I have read all of TIs literature and have not had any success. If you have any suggestions, please let me know.
